FAMILIES with a disabled child in Pendle are to get extra help in converting their homes.

Pendle Council is the first authority in England to pay for the costs of adapting homes for youngsters with disabilities.

Coun Sonia Robinson, the council's executive member for urban renewal, said: "Adaptat-ions to a home for a child with a disability can be very complicated and expensive.

"Many parents cannot afford to pay their share of the cost under the rules of the Disabled Facilities Grant scheme.

"Councillors felt that we could help a small number of families if we offered to pay parents' share of the costs under the scheme."
